First of all I would like to rectify the statement we made that about the
donuts on the downstream end, they are made of Noryl not Delrin. Noryl is
a little easier to machine.
We could make the donuts shorter with +-1/3 maximum which means that you
basically end up with the V-groove for glue only. This *might* have
implications for alignment, eg. it's easier for the feedthru (which will
be shorter also) to make an angle with the donut. This investigation just
started so more will follow.
